Nathaniel Bowditch was built as a racing yacht in 1922 in E.Boothbay, ME. The 82'schooner won special class honors in the Bermuda Race in 1923 and served in the Coast Guard during WW II. Rebuilt for the windjamming trade 1970's. Passengers: 24.
